Transaction 6316e305912fe2457adca53aa6d69fa34381307b7d493b1628e5d4bab8304c9a
1 Input
1 Output
-
6316e305912fe2457adca53aa6d69fa34381307b7d493b1628e5d4bab8304c9a:0
- value
- 604895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89f97a018054ca88918b967d6542cd77be3e19c9 OP_EQUAL
- address
- 3EGZMm897CfoFFyna4zXeqQmxgQnuTSU8k